#b6672e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6672e is composed of 71.4% red, 40.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.4% magenta, 74.7%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 25.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 44.7%. #b6672e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ffce5c with #6d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#b6672e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6672e has RGB values of R:182, G:103,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.75,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11953966.

Shades and Tints of #b6672e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0602 is the darkest color, while #fefbf9 is the lightest one.
